State how many imaginary and real zeros the function has. f(x) = x^3 - 20x^2 + 123x - 216

ganeshie8 (ganeshie8):

familiar wid Descartes rule of signs ?

OpenStudy (anonymous):

I am familiar with it but need to be reminded

ganeshie8 (ganeshie8):

ok take f(x) how many sign changes do u see ?

OpenStudy (anonymous):

2?

ganeshie8 (ganeshie8):

try again

ganeshie8 (ganeshie8):

u need to see how many times the sign is changing

ganeshie8 (ganeshie8):

f(x) = x^3 - 20x^2 + 123x - 216 ^ ^ ^

OpenStudy (anonymous):

Okay 3

ganeshie8 (ganeshie8):

good :), now find f(-x), and count sign changes

ganeshie8 (ganeshie8):

f(x) = x^3 - 20x^2 + 123x - 216 f(-x) = ?

OpenStudy (anonymous):

So do the inverse? I'm stupid forgive me.

ganeshie8 (ganeshie8):

hey first tim eyou doing this, i can understand...

ganeshie8 (ganeshie8):

to find f(-x), just replace all x with -x

ganeshie8 (ganeshie8):

f(x) = x^3 - 20x^2 + 123x - 216 f(-x) = (-x)^2 - 20(-x)^2 + 123(-x) - 216

OpenStudy (anonymous):

x-20x-123-216 or am I completely off

ganeshie8 (ganeshie8):

you're right ! but i was wrong

ganeshie8 (ganeshie8):

f(x) = x^3 - 20x^2 + 123x - 216 f(-x) = (-x)^3 - 20(-x)^2 + 123(-x) - 216

ganeshie8 (ganeshie8):

i did a typo, its (-x)^3, its not (-x)^2

ganeshie8 (ganeshie8):

f(x) = x^3 - 20x^2 + 123x - 216 f(-x) = (-x)^3 - 20(-x)^2 + 123(-x) - 216 = -x^3 - 20x^2 - 123x - 216

ganeshie8 (ganeshie8):

now tell me, how many sign changes u see in f(-x) ?

OpenStudy (anonymous):

None?

ganeshie8 (ganeshie8):

Yes, so we conclude like this :- 3 sign changes in f(x), so number of positive zeroes = 3, or 1 0 sign changes in f(x), so number of negative zeroes = 0 so total number of real zeroes = 3 or 1

ganeshie8 (ganeshie8):

that gives number of imaginary zeroes = 0 or 2

ganeshie8 (ganeshie8):

see if that makes some sense

OpenStudy (anonymous):

0 imaginary and 3 real?

ganeshie8 (ganeshie8):

0 imaginary and 3 real or 2 imaginary and 1 real

ganeshie8 (ganeshie8):

Both are true.

ganeshie8 (ganeshie8):

Both are true according to Descarted rule of signs. But when we solve it we will see that "0 imaginary and 3 real" is the correct one.
